The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A) was passed in 1908 in order to protect railroad workers and their families from accidents and injuries.

Congress approved the FELA as a special law to provide protection to railroad workers who are hurt or killed at work. It was created to safeguard workers who are more exposed to hazards in the workplace, and also provides legal grounds for the recovery of compensation from their employers.

Unlike workers' comp claims however, a FELA lawsuit is based on an equivalence of fault. This means that the employer must be negligent, or at least partially responsible for your injuries. This means that you must prove that your employer, or another person associated with the railroad was at fault for your injuries and the amount you receive will be reduced accordingly.

FELA covers injuries to the body, but not only physical. These can include short-term memory loss depression, anxiety, depression, and impairment of function.

There are a variety of important issues for railroad injuries lawyers to take into consideration. The statute of limitations is one of the most important aspects railroad injury lawyers must consider. It is a law that defines how long the lawsuit must be filed following the date of an injury.

In the past the past, a statute of limitations was used to shield defendants from unfair legal action because after a period of time, evidence and information disappear. In addition, the memory of witnesses can fade with time and can make it difficult to recall the events.

While the FELA statute of limitations is three years, there are some exceptions to this rule, and it is crucial to consult an attorney as soon as possible after the accident. The duty of care is the legal principle that people have the duty of preventing harm, and it includes avoiding acts that might risk others' lives in a way that is unreasonable. The law applies to both public and private organizations.

railroad accident lawyer near me us employees, for example, have a duty of diligence to ensure a safe working environment and provide reasonable security conditions for their employees. If a railroad does not meet its obligations in this in a way and a worker gets injured, the worker can file a negligence lawsuit against the railroad under FELA.

A railroad also has the obligation of keeping its crossings free of dangers. This includes keeping tracks free of snow and ice, which could create unsafe footing conditions for workers. These hazards must be eliminated before employees are allowed to work in these areas.

Similarly, a railroad has a duty to warn pedestrians and drivers of any danger that could arise at a railroad crossing. This includes warnings about the possibility that a railroad could be moving towards a crossing which could cause injuries to those who cross the track.

If you worked on an railroad, you could be entitled to a reimbursement under the Federal Employers Liability Act (FELA). Under this law, railroads are accountable to ensure their employees enjoy safe working conditions. They also have a duty to provide secure equipment, tracks shops, and offices.

FELA is distinct from workers' compensation in that it permits you to directly sue your employer instead of relying on state workers' compensation benefits. It is important to keep in mind that you are only able to sue your employer if they have committed a negligent act.
